eSIM Internet Speed Test: A Comprehensive Breakdown
Determining your embedded SIM internet connection can be vital for ensuring a positive mobile experience. This tutorial provides a detailed look at how to run an eSIM internet network benchmark. While eSIMs offer amazing flexibility, the perceived speed can differ based on numerous elements , including signal strength . Here's how to measure your data rates :
- Choose a Reliable Speed Test Tool: Several programs are available for both Android and iOS. Consider reputable alternatives like Speedtest by Ookla, Fast.com, or Google's Speed Test.
- Ensure a Stable Connection: Make positive your eSIM has a strong signal to the mobile network. Close any unnecessary apps that might be utilizing data.
- Understand the Results : Pay mind to both download and data uploads as well as latency . Lower ping is typically better.
- Troubleshoot Potential Issues: If your performance check data are under what you expect , consider speaking with your mobile network.
Knowing how to correctly run an eSIM internet speed test empowers you to enhance your mobile connectivity and resolve any potential problems .

Optimizing eSIM Performance: Problem-Solving Advice
Experiencing limited eSIM data rates? Several elements could be involved. First, verify your copyright's availability in your present area. A limited signal will automatically affect download speeds. Next, reboot your device; this simple step can often correct temporary glitches. Make sure your eSIM subscription is properly activated and that you haven't hit any usage caps. Finally, refresh your phone's operating system and eSIM application; outdated versions can frequently cause speed problems.
